Coffer Keys mistake

This about resetting the coffer keys is a huge mistake.
Lots of the keys and especially the ones on alts were obtained through reputation rewards. If you remove those keys, these chars cannot obtain them back through rep. Instead, literally, the next day of the patch, a new alt will be able to obtain all of the rep keys you removed.

I did just go back and double check to see if any factions had 2 coffer keys as rewards and glancing through them I only saw 1 per faction.

So if someone took none of them in S1 and was able to get 4 keys for S2, that would be an extra week’s worth at the start. After week 2 or 3, that likely wouldn’t mean much as the people truly pushing would probably have champion in most slots.
